Summary/Abstract: In 2024, Bulgaria voted for the fifth time (after 2007, 2009, 2014, and 2019) in the European Parliament elections for 17 Bulgarian MEPs with a mandate until 2029. Within the framework of the international research project “Platform Europe” of the University of Roma Tre–Italy, specialized monitoring of the election campaign was carried out in all member states of the European Union. An online European Election Observation Center has been created back in 2019 at this university, which operates in the network of the 27 national research units formed. Its main goal was to collect and analyze election materials (posters, TV commercials, videos on the official Facebook profiles of political parties) from all member states of the European Union during the European Parliament campaign. The Bulgarian team was led by Prof. Dr. Lilia Raycheva and included Dr. Lora Metanova, Dr. Neli Velinova, and Dr. Mariyan Tomov – all graduates of the Faculty of Journalism and Mass Communication of Sofia University “St. Kliment Ohridski”. The results of the parallel study of the election campaigns of all European Union member states will be presented in a joint report intended for the European Parliament.
